Atrium Health, one of the most comprehensive public, not-for-profit healthcare systems in the nation, is actively recruiting for an Acute Care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ant for the Pulmonary Division at Atrium Health - Cabarrus.

This position will focus on treatment and management of pulmonary patients in the inpatient and outpatient setting. The successful APP will:

  • Manage acute and chronic pulmonary diseases and is encouraged to practice at the top of their license
  • Obtain a medical history, physical exam, document findings and prepare a plan of care in a timely manner including prescribing medications and ordering appropriate tests/procedures
  • Attend, participate in and contribute to group/practice meetings, development of policies and procedures, and quality improvement initiatives

Details of this practice and qualified candidate:

  • Physical practice location: Atrium Health Cabarrus, Concord, NC
  • Work schedule - Monday- Friday 8am-5pm, Rotation to nights / weekends only as needed for emergent/critical staffing shortages
  • APP will work rotating through inpatient and outpatient
  • Graduation from an accredited NP or PA program
  • Nurse practitioners are required to have an acute care master's degree or doctorate in nursing practice. Certification as an ACNP from a nationally recognized certifying body is required
  • Physician Assistants with certification from the National Commission on Certification of PAs is required.
  • 1- 2 years of APP experience preferred; post graduate Pulmonary Medicine fellowship and/or Pulmonary Medicine experience is a plus
  • North Carolina license, North Carolina DEA, BLS and ACLS required
